Only check the codec specific data when the output buffer contains kKeyIsCodecConfig in MP4 writer
o Assume there is only a single output buffer containing such information.
This simplifies the logic in MP4 file writer
o Output SPS and PPS in the very first buffer for software AVC encoder
This is to make AVC encoder work with the MP4 file writer
o Add timestamp value for codec config data
